Job Duties

  • Set-up and maintain the dish and pot washing areas
  • operate dish machine(s) according to manufacturer instruction
  • perform dishwashing tasks to properly wash and sanitize all dishes and china, silverware, glassware, utensils, and cookware
  • maintain accurate dish machine and pot and pan sink temperature and sanitation logs and report any issues promptly
  • maintain accurate equipment logs and report any issues promptly
  • complete assigned kitchen cleaning duties and ensure accuracy of daily and weekly cleaning logs
  • clean assigned kitchen equipment, including but not limited to stoves, ovens, fryers, microwaves, mixers, slicers, refrigerators, freezers, worktables, prep sinks, ice makers, coffee machines, hoods and ventilation screens
  • perform assigned janitorial duties, including but not limited to sweeping work areas, mopping floors, washing walls and ceilings, sanitizing production areas, and emptying trash
  • assist with food preparation and plating when necessary
  • maintain the correct storage of all cookware, china, glassware, and utensils
  • maintain the correct storage of all janitorial and chemical supplies
  • assist in the receiving, storage, dating, labeling, and rotation of food and non-food supplies
  • comply with national/provincial regulations pertaining to occupational health and safety and Risk Management programs and policies, adhere to safety rules and regulations, and practices safety procedures at all times including Personal Protective Equipment (PPE), fire extinguishers, Safety Data Sheets (SDS), and Lockout Tagout procedures
